@Stability(value=Stable)
public static interface CfnChannel.M3u8SettingsProperty
extends software.amazon.jsii.JsiiSerializable
// The code below shows an example of how to instantiate this type.
// The values are placeholders you should change.
import software.amazon.awscdk.services.medialive.*;
M3u8SettingsProperty m3u8SettingsProperty = M3u8SettingsProperty.builder()
.audioFramesPerPes(123)
.audioPids("audioPids")
.ecmPid("ecmPid")
.nielsenId3Behavior("nielsenId3Behavior")
.patInterval(123)
.pcrControl("pcrControl")
.pcrPeriod(123)
.pcrPid("pcrPid")
.pmtInterval(123)
.pmtPid("pmtPid")
.programNum(123)
.scte35Behavior("scte35Behavior")
.scte35Pid("scte35Pid")
.timedMetadataBehavior("timedMetadataBehavior")
.timedMetadataPid("timedMetadataPid")
.transportStreamId(123)
.videoPid("videoPid")
.build();
| Modifier and Type | Interface and Description |
|---|---|
static class |
CfnChannel.M3u8SettingsProperty.Builder
A builder for
CfnChannel.M3u8SettingsProperty |
static class |
CfnChannel.M3u8SettingsProperty.Jsii$Proxy
An implementation for
CfnChannel.M3u8SettingsProperty |
| Modifier and Type | Method and Description |
|---|---|
static CfnChannel.M3u8SettingsProperty.Builder |
builder() |
default Number |
getAudioFramesPerPes()
`CfnChannel.M3u8SettingsProperty.AudioFramesPerPes`.
|
default String |
getAudioPids()
`CfnChannel.M3u8SettingsProperty.AudioPids`.
|
default String |
getEcmPid()
`CfnChannel.M3u8SettingsProperty.EcmPid`.
|
default String |
getNielsenId3Behavior()
`CfnChannel.M3u8SettingsProperty.NielsenId3Behavior`.
|
default Number |
getPatInterval()
`CfnChannel.M3u8SettingsProperty.PatInterval`.
|
default String |
getPcrControl()
`CfnChannel.M3u8SettingsProperty.PcrControl`.
|
default Number |
getPcrPeriod()
`CfnChannel.M3u8SettingsProperty.PcrPeriod`.
|
default String |
getPcrPid()
`CfnChannel.M3u8SettingsProperty.PcrPid`.
|
default Number |
getPmtInterval()
`CfnChannel.M3u8SettingsProperty.PmtInterval`.
|
default String |
getPmtPid()
`CfnChannel.M3u8SettingsProperty.PmtPid`.
|
default Number |
getProgramNum()
`CfnChannel.M3u8SettingsProperty.ProgramNum`.
|
default String |
getScte35Behavior()
`CfnChannel.M3u8SettingsProperty.Scte35Behavior`.
|
default String |
getScte35Pid()
`CfnChannel.M3u8SettingsProperty.Scte35Pid`.
|
default String |
getTimedMetadataBehavior()
`CfnChannel.M3u8SettingsProperty.TimedMetadataBehavior`.
|
default String |
getTimedMetadataPid()
`CfnChannel.M3u8SettingsProperty.TimedMetadataPid`.
|
default Number |
getTransportStreamId()
`CfnChannel.M3u8SettingsProperty.TransportStreamId`.
|
default String |
getVideoPid()
`CfnChannel.M3u8SettingsProperty.VideoPid`.
|
@Stability(value=Stable) @Nullable default Number getAudioFramesPerPes()
@Stability(value=Stable) @Nullable default String getAudioPids()
@Stability(value=Stable) @Nullable default String getEcmPid()
@Stability(value=Stable) @Nullable default String getNielsenId3Behavior()
@Stability(value=Stable) @Nullable default Number getPatInterval()
@Stability(value=Stable) @Nullable default String getPcrControl()
@Stability(value=Stable) @Nullable default Number getPcrPeriod()
@Stability(value=Stable) @Nullable default String getPcrPid()
@Stability(value=Stable) @Nullable default Number getPmtInterval()
@Stability(value=Stable) @Nullable default String getPmtPid()
@Stability(value=Stable) @Nullable default Number getProgramNum()
@Stability(value=Stable) @Nullable default String getScte35Behavior()
@Stability(value=Stable) @Nullable default String getScte35Pid()
@Stability(value=Stable) @Nullable default String getTimedMetadataBehavior()
@Stability(value=Stable) @Nullable default String getTimedMetadataPid()
@Stability(value=Stable) @Nullable default Number getTransportStreamId()
@Stability(value=Stable) @Nullable default String getVideoPid()
@Stability(value=Stable) static CfnChannel.M3u8SettingsProperty.Builder builder()
Copyright © 2021. All rights reserved.